Nila Infrastructures Limited
Updates
Nila Infrastructures Limited announced that its appeal concerning the disallowance of Input Tax Credit has been set aside by the Central GST, Appeal Commissioner – Ahmedabad. This order establishes a total tax liability of INR 2.03 Crore. The company intends to challenge this appellate order before relevant higher authorities after taking expert consultation. Nila Infrastructures believes this order has no material impact on its financial, operational, or other activities, with the impact limited to the final tax liability along with any interest and penalty.

Eraaya Lifespaces Ltd
As per letter attached
Eraaya Lifespaces Ltd (now Ebix Limited) has received a Provisional Attachment Order from the Directorate of Enforcement under the PMLA. This order pertains to proceedings involving certain foreign entities and SEBI-registered FPIs that invested in the company's securities, examining their transactions and alleged predicate offenses. The company clarifies that neither it nor its promoters are alleged to have committed any predicate offense. The company is evaluating the order with legal counsel and asserts no impact on its business operations, financial position, customer commitments, or strategic priorities.

Manoj Vaibhav Gems N Jewellers Limited
Action(s) initiated or orders passed
Manoj Vaibhav Gems N Jewellers Limited has received an order from the Central GST Commissionerate, Visakhapatnam, concerning alleged irregular availment and utilization of Input Tax Credit (ITC) on IPO expenses for FY 2021-22 to 2024-25. The order confirms a total demand of Rs. 5,84,20,920/-, comprising a tax demand of Rs. 2,92,10,460/- and an equivalent penalty of Rs. 2,92,10,460/-, along with applicable interest. The company intends to file an appeal against this order and states that there is no impact on its operational activities.

Share India Securities Limited
Action(s) taken or orders passed
Share India Securities Limited has disclosed that the National Stock Exchange of India Limited (NSE) has levied a monetary penalty of ₹5,09,000/- (excluding GST) on the Company. This penalty was imposed in the normal course of its stock broking operations, as per directives from the Member and Core Settlement Guarantee Fund Committee (MCSGFC). The company asserts that this penalty will not have any material impact on its financials, operations, or other business activities, and it is committed to upholding high compliance standards and addressing the issue.

Acutaas Chemicals Ltd
Disclosure under Regulation 30 of SEBI Listing Regulation is herewith enclosed.
Acutaas Chemicals Ltd disclosed that the Central Goods & Service Tax & Central Excise (CGST & CE), Anti-evasion Department, Surat, initiated inspection and search proceedings at its Sachin manufacturing facility and registered office on June 22, 2026. The action, conducted under Section 67(2) of the Central Goods and Services Tax Act, 2017, is currently ongoing. The company has stated it is extending full cooperation and that there is no material impact on its financials, business operations, or other activities at present. Ambo Agritec Ltd
Please find enclosed.
Ambo Agritec Ltd announced a delay in filing its financial results for the year ended March 31, 2026, as required by Regulation 33 of S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015. The company attributed the delay to the sudden illness and unavailability of its Chief Financial Officer, who is crucial for finalizing financial statements. The company expressed regret for the unintentional delay and confirmed that the results have since been filed, assuring steps to strengthen internal processes.

Mrs. Bectors Food Specialities Limited
News Verification
The National Stock Exchange (NSE) has sought clarification from Mrs. Bectors Food Specialities Limited concerning a news report. The report indicates that the Central Consumer Protection Authority (CCPA) has fined Storia Foods and English Oven (a brand of Mrs. Bectors) INR 1 lakh each. The penalty was imposed for alleged misleading "100%" claims on their food product labels. The company's official response to this regulatory inquiry is currently awaited.
